Pick the Correct Materials



Starting out with landscape portray does not have to have expensive equipment, but deciding on the appropriate products could make your practical experience easier plus much more enjoyable. Should you’re a beginner, preserve points simple and give attention to good quality around quantity.

Paints: Acrylic and watercolor are each great alternatives for newbies. Acrylic paints dry promptly, are simple to operate, and don’t need Particular cleaners—just drinking water. They’re also forgiving if you create a blunder. Watercolors are more sensitive and give you a smooth, fluid glimpse that’s great for mild landscapes, However they just take additional Handle. Decide on whichever feels additional pure to you.

Brushes: You don’t need a huge set. Start with 3–5 brushes of different shapes and sizes. A substantial flat brush is beneficial for skies and backgrounds. A round brush aids with trees and specifics. A more compact detail brush can help with finishing touches. Synthetic brushes are cost-effective and function nicely with each acrylic and watercolor.

Paper or Canvas: For acrylics, stretched canvas or canvas paper functions nicely. For watercolors, choose thick watercolor paper (at the very least 300gsm). Skinny paper can buckle when wet, so go for something strong. Pads are high-quality for follow, and sheets could be taped down for portray.

Other Supplies: You’ll also need a palette (a plastic or picket floor for mixing paint), a cup or jar for drinking water, and paper towels or perhaps a rag for cleaning brushes. A pencil and eraser are practical for sketching your scene before you paint.

Don’t ignore to safeguard your workspace—use newspaper or an previous cloth. When you’re painting outside, convey a transportable package along with a board or easel.

Get started with what you might have or can pay for. When you strengthen, you’ll find out which equipment suit your design and style. But with only a few good elements, you’re able to start portray your 1st landscape.

Pick a straightforward Scene



When you're just getting started with landscape painting, it’s finest to begin with a little something straightforward. Selecting the ideal scene might make the procedure significantly less overwhelming and allow you to learn the fundamentals without having having discouraged. A straightforward scene allows you to center on color, form, and composition without the need of currently being distracted by a lot of specifics.

Start out by picking a landscape with a clear composition. For instance, a discipline using a tree, a Seashore at sunset, or a little hill under a blue sky. Keep away from chaotic scenes like dense forests or cityscapes filled with structures. These have a lot of elements and might be tricky to manage should you’re however learning.

Using a Photograph reference is a good idea. You can take a photo oneself or uncover a person online. Search for photographs with solid light-weight and dark places, obvious horizons, and primary styles. This allows you know how to interrupt the scene into parts—sky, land, trees, water, and so forth.

Target 3 points: a foreground, Center floor, and qualifications. This can help make depth in your painting. A straightforward lake scene, for example, might have grass or rocks in entrance, the lake in the center, and hills or sky during the again.

Don’t be concerned about copying the photo exactly. Utilize it for steerage, but Be happy to vary shades or depart out specifics. What matters most is training how to arrange space and use color correctly.

As you can get extra at ease, you may consider extra advanced scenes. But for now, start off tiny and Develop your self-confidence. Portray an easy scene effectively teaches you greater than having difficulties via an advanced just one. So you’ll probably enjoy the procedure far more, which can be just as important as The end result.

Sketch the Basic Styles



Before you begin painting, it helps to flippantly sketch the basic shapes of your respective scene. This phase gives framework for your do the job and will help you plan wherever every little thing will go. You don’t have to be terrific at drawing—just target placing the leading components.

Get started with the horizon line. This is where the sky fulfills the land or water. It sets the standpoint and separates the track record from the remainder of the scene. Draw it flippantly with a pencil across your paper or canvas.

Future, block in the principle styles. As an example, in the event you’re portray a hill, draw a delicate curve. If there’s a tree, sketch an oval with the leaves as well as a rectangle for that trunk. Maintain it basic—think concerning circles, rectangles, and triangles. You're not drawing every single leaf or wave, just demonstrating exactly where factors are.

Listen to scale and placement. Objects which are nearer should really appear larger sized, whilst distant types need to be smaller sized. This will help build depth and tends to make your painting seem extra sensible.

For those who’re using a Photograph, Assess parts during the image. Exactly where would be the tree in relation to your hill? How higher may be the Sunshine from the sky? Use these clues to position your styles properly.

Don’t worry about ideal lines. You’ll paint more than the sketch later on. This is certainly simply a guideline to help you feel confident before adding color. Some artists even skip sketching once they obtain expertise, but once you’re Understanding, it’s a beneficial phase.

Take a minute to step again and check out your sketch. Make sure it feels well balanced. Regulate just about anything that appears off. As soon as you're pleased with the layout, you're all set to start out portray about it using your base colors.

Block in the most crucial Shades



After your sketch is done, the next action is to block in the leading colours. This means filling significant parts of your painting with basic shades. You’re not incorporating specifics however—just laying down the muse. Imagine it like portray the track record of the property prior to introducing the windows and doors.

Begin with the largest aspects of your scene. For those who’re portray a sky, cover that place very first. Use a major brush to paint in smooth strokes. Then move ahead for the land, h2o, or trees. Use flat, even colours to fill Each and every area. Don’t fear if it appears flat or uncomplicated at the moment—this phase is about setting up construction.

Opt for colours that match the final come to feel of the scene. When your sky is at sunset, you might use oranges, pinks, and purples. For the midday scene, tender blues and whites are far better. The intention is to obtain a feeling of the general mood.

Do the job from your qualifications to the foreground. Which means portray the sky and much-away hills ahead of introducing closer trees or objects. This causes it to be much easier to layer paint and stay away from smudging.

For anyone who is using acrylics, you’ll want to operate immediately since they dry rapidly. For watercolors, Enable each segment dry right before painting next to it so the colors don’t combine an excessive amount Except you would like them to.

At this stage, your painting will even now glance tough. That’s okay. Think about it like placing the phase for what arrives upcoming. You’re supplying you a foundation to build on.

Once the principal colours are blocked in and dry, you could move ahead to adding shadows, light, texture, and all the small particulars that deliver the scene to existence. But 1st, target obtaining the standard hues in the ideal put.



Increase Depth with Levels



When you finally’ve blocked in the leading shades, it’s time to develop depth. Depth can make your painting really feel much more true, like you might phase into it. You'll be able to produce this by adding levels of shade, texture, mild, and shadow.

Begin by working from the history on the foreground. Insert One more layer for the sky if needed—it's possible lighter close to the horizon, darker at the very best. For hills or mountains, layer different shades to point out distance. Things which are distant needs to be lighter and less detailed. This trick known as “atmospheric point of view” and it helps make Room inside your portray.

Up coming, look at parts in which light and shadow tumble. Use darker shades to include shadow under trees or together the side of hills. Use lighter hues in which daylight hits. Don’t use black—try out darker variations of the colors already with your painting. This retains items on the lookout normal.

Use smaller brushes now. Insert texture to trees with fast, small strokes. For grass, attempt dabbing or utilizing a dry brush. For water, it is possible to lightly sweep with horizontal strokes to indicate reflections.

Enable Just about every layer dry prior to incorporating the next in case you’re using acrylics. For watercolors, be cautious not to employ a lot of h2o or you’ll raise the layer beneath.

Take your time and energy and step back again generally. Take a look at where you will need more contrast or smoother transitions. Layering isn’t almost introducing more paint—it’s about build up your scene little bit by little bit, like shaping clay.

By including layers thoroughly, you’ll make your landscape look deeper and even more alive. It will require tolerance, however it’s worth it. Layers enable convey to the Tale of your scene—with the considerably sky to the leaves close to you.

Give attention to Mild and Shadows



Gentle and shadows are what give your portray lifetime. They assist clearly show time of working day, temper, and condition. Without them, a landscape can seem flat. Listening to how gentle hits your scene is likely to make all the things experience more real.

Begin by choosing a light source. In most landscapes, the Solar is the most crucial light-weight. Determine in which it really is—large over, reduced around the horizon, towards the left or ideal. This informs you wherever shadows will slide. In case the Sunlight is around the still left, shadows will fall to the right, and vice versa.

Use lighter shades to point out parts that happen to be hit by light. These places really should stick out a little. Don’t just use white—try applying heat, delicate tones that match your colour scheme. Such as, a sunlit tree may have brilliant yellow-green leaves.

For shadows, use darker variations of the base hues. A eco-friendly field might need darkish green or blue from the shaded elements. Keep away from utilizing simple black—it might make your portray seem dull or severe. Shadows nonetheless have coloration, just considerably less light.

Listen to gentle and tricky edges. A shadow beneath a tree might be sharp, but a shadow on a hill may very well be gentle and blurry. Mix exactly where necessary to maintain points all-natural.

Also, hunt for reflected gentle. Sometimes, gentle bounces off a area and brightens up the shadow just a little. This is very true in water or on mild-coloured ground.

Use mild and shadow to develop contrast. This will help guide the viewer’s eye to important portions of your painting, just like a tree or simply a path. A vivid patch in opposition to a dim background will stick out extra.

Investing time on this action will make a large variance. Even a simple scene can truly feel loaded and reasonable when gentle and shadow are made use of nicely.
